The science fiction novel The Time Machine by H.G. Wells (HGWells), first published in 1895, makes the story of time travel.
received widespread attention
both philosophical, social and scientific
Before The Time Machine, there was science fiction.
or many fantasy novels
relating to time travel, such as Rip Van Winkle by Washington Irwing, first published 1819. A Chrismas Carol by Charles Dickens, first published 1919. 1843 and A Connecticut Yankee In King Arthur's Court by Mark Twain, first published 1889.
The Time Machine
The
Time Machine
first premiered in 1960, starring Rod Taylor, is a classic time travel film.
Prior to The Time Machine, A Connecticut Yankee In King Arthur's Court was filmed three times.
It started with the first silent film (1911), the second soundtrack (1931), and the third time.
It's a music movie (1949)

The beginning made the matter of time travel. It became a scientific matter, namely Einstein's Special Theory of Ralativity in 1905.
This was followed by Einstein's General Theory of Relativity in 1915.
from the special theory of relativity
Making time travel scientifically possible
But it will travel time in only one direction, which is to the future, because according to this special theory of relativity.
When an object moves faster
The object's time is slowed down.
So, by making people who want to travel time into the future (for example, by spaceships) away from Earth at high speed,
(but must not reach the speed of light, i.e. must always be lower than the speed of light) until the time on Earth has passed, such as 50 years, the traveler's time will pass, for example, only 5 years
When a traveler returns to Earth
It will be the world in the future 50 years from the day he started his journey.
while he is only 5 years old from the start of the journey
This is the
"Twin Paradox"
or
the mysterious twin puzzle.
"It's often mentioned that it's a weird problem.
from special relativity
But it's a mystifying puzzle.
That has been proven to be true from the Apollo set man's journey to the moon.
and astronauts who have been on the space station for a long time
because people travel
(to the moon
and in the space station), their time (age) will pass more or less slowly than time on Earth.
Special Theory of Relativity Make time travel possible But it will always travel in one direction, which is to the future.

The general theory of relativity is, in fact, Einstein's theory of gravity.
which is more detailed ... bizarre ... than Newton's theory of gravity.
according to the general theory of relativity
When a position is highly gravitational, it is slower than when a position has a lower gravitational pull.
A simple example is the time at the surface of the earth, such as the first floor of the Baiyoke Sky Building.
It will be later than the time on the 88th floor (top floor).
So people who like to eat delicious buffet food.
At the top floor of Baiyoke Sky
It is a trip to eat in the future.
and then returned to the past almost at the beginning
At present, there are almost high-rise buildings.
and more than a hundred floors
Occurs a lot around the world, so every day, there are many people traveling in time.
unconsciously
In fact, even going up and down between a few floors of a multi-storey building
Time travel has also taken place.
but people recite time like at Baiyoke Sky
will be unconscious
because the time difference is very small
Can't be caught by a watch
